About Man Urf Basant Chhapra Village

Man Urf Basant Chhapra is a small village in Baikunthpur tehsil, in the district of Gopalganj, Bihar.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 379, made up of 206 males and 173 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 840 females per 1000 males. The village covers 2 hectares hectares.
